The 19023 / 19024 Firozpur Janta Express was an Express train of Indian Railways that ran between and Firozpur Cantonment in India.
It operated as train number 19023 from Mumbai Central to Firozpur Cantonment and as train number 19024 in the opposite direction, serving the states of Maharashtra, Gujarat, Madhya Pradesh, Rajasthan, Uttar Pradesh, Haryana, Delhi & Punjab.
It was one of the Janta series of trains thus it had only non-air-conditioned coaches. Janata means "common people" in Devanagari.
The 19023/19024 Firozpur Janta Express had 8 Sleeper class & 6 General Unreserved coaches. It frequently carried a couple of High Capacity Parcel Van coaches.
As with most train services in India, coach composition was amended at the discretion of Indian Railways depending on demand.

The 19023 Firozpur Janta Express covered the distance of 1772 kilometres in 38 hours 55 mins (45.53 km/h) and 39 hours as 19024 Firozpur Janta Express (45.38 km/h).
